	  <abstract>   Link-state routing protocols suffer from excessive flooding in dense
   network topologies.  Dynamic flooding [I-D.ietf-lsr-dynamic-flooding]
   alleviates the problem by decoupling the flooding topology from the
   physical topology.  Link-state protocol updates are flooded only on
   the sparse flooding topology while data traffic is still forwarded on
   the physical topology.

   This document describes an algorithm to obtain a sparse subgraph from
   a dense graph.  The resulting subgraph has certain desirable
   properties and can be used as a flooding topology in dynamic
   flooding.

   This document discloses the algorithm that we have developed in order
   to make it easier for other developers to implement similar
   algorithms.  We do not claim that our algorithm is optimal, rather it
   is a pragmatic effort and we expect that further research and
   refinement can improve the results.

   We are not proposing that this algorithm be standardized, nor that
   the working group use this as a basis for further standardization
   work, however we have no objections if the working group chooses to
   do so.

	  <abstract>   SPA-based SAVNET is a new intra-domain source address validation
   (SAV) mechanism which requires exchanging and communicating SPA
   information among routers in an intra-domain network (see
   [I-D.li-savnet-source-prefix-advertisement]).  Routers at the
   boundary automatically generate accurate SAV rules by using routing
   information and SPA information.  These rules construct a validation
   boundary which checks the validity of the source address of any data
   packets flowing into the intra-domain network.  This document
   describes a method to implement SPA-based SAVNET by using OSPF and
   IS-IS.
